The bottom of a rectangular swimming pool has an area of 150 square meters and a perimeter of 50 meters. What are the dimensions

of the pool?

The  dimensions of the pool is 15m by10m

<h3>Area and perimeter of rectangle</h3>

A pool is rectangular in nature. If a rectangular swimming pool has an area of 150 square meters and a perimeter of 50 meters, then;

lw = 150

2(l+w) = 50

l + w = 25

where

l is the length

w is the width

From the equation 3

l = 25 - w

Substitute into 1

(25-w)w = 150
25w-w² = 150
w²-25w+150 = 0
w²-10w-15w+150 = 0

Factor

w(w-10)-15(w-10) = 0

w = 10 and 15

l = 150/10 = 15

Hence the  dimensions of the pool is 15m by10m
